Sony Details Their PSPgo UMD “Solution” *Updated*

greg | September 24, 2009

Update: Oh man, maybe it is worse than I thought… Check this out, by way of MCV:

Sony is not currently planning to bring its newly announced PSPgo Rewards scheme to North America. The service was announced yesterday for European territories… An SCEA representative has revealed the company will support both the new handheld and the standard PSP.

“We have a dual platform strategy,” a Sony representative told IGN. “PSPgo is the latest offering in our portable entertainment products targeted for the digitally savvy and early adopters who are looking for an easy way to experience entertainment and a wide variety of digital content.

“We will continue to be committed to our existing PSP users by offering over 16,000 pieces of digital content including games, minis, movies, television shows and SensMe, the new music application as well as UMDs.”

What a bummer. I was looking forward to 3 free games.


My bad… I misunderstood the original cited source.

Let me try this again… Anyone who owns an UMD-supported PSP is entitled to participate in the “PSPgo Rewards” program. First you register your new PSPgo on the PlayStation Network; the program ends March 31st 2010. Once you do that, insert any UMD in the old PSP and log in to PSN. You will then be emailed a promo code redeemable for 3 games of your choice – any 3 from the 17 that is.

That’s all right. It’s certainly better than what I originally thought.

Eurogamer has the complete game list too:

PSPgo UMD Solution A solution? Hardly. I hope you haven’t purchased any more than 3 UMDs in the past however many years. Sony’s plan: to offer three (3) full game downloads to those who have purchased the new UMD-less PSPgo.

So here’s the apparent scenario… You go to the store, buy the [overpriced] PSPgo, bring home your new hand-held with no games whatsoever. Grab your old PSP, put in a UMD of the game you wish to download, register for “PSPgo rewards” via the PlayStation Store, and shortly thereafter you’ll receive a redeemable promo code. Log into the store again, this time from your PSPgo, enter said promo code, and download the full game.

According to the source, Sony is only offering 17 titles come launch time. Some of which include: Killzone: Liberation, Everybody’s Golf, LocoRoco, Patapon, and Echochrome. I sure hope GTA and WipEout is in that list.
